Strategic Sourcing Specialist

WHAT YOU’LL BE DOING:

  • Act as the liaison between Americas’ Sourcing and Group Purchasing
    • Develop the interface between the two groups to create ongoing efficiency and cost reductions
    • Ensure the maintenance and update of the Group Purchasing tools & processes (Sourcing board, BU/CP file, collaborative action plan, supplier consolidation, NOWC actions, etc.)
  • Category Strategy: Develop and execute multi-year-sourcing roadmaps for assigned commodities to align with business growth and production needs and in accordance with the Group Purchasing Strategic Plan
  • Maintain commodity or product line knowledge of current industry conditions including:
    • Pricing information and trends
    • Vendor information
  • Manage vendor relationships, including:
    • Selection and performance
    • Maintaining and growing vendor managed inventory programs.
    • Maintain a vendor performance and relationship management program.
    • Analyze vendor quality trends and initiate corrective actions as determined.
  • Negotiate terms, pricing and delivery/service conditions with vendors. Partner with material buyer/planners, shared service and manufacturing associates as required to accomplish:
    • Research products.
    • Clarify specifications.
    • Document competitive bidding.
    • Coordinate and evaluate engineering changes regarding new products and modification to existing products to guarantee that all outside purchased items meet necessary specifications.
  • Initiate and lead system enhancement projects.
  • Cost & Spend Analysis: Use ERP data and spend analytics to identify cost-saving opportunities and prioritize high-value sourcing projects.
  • Risk Mitigation: Proactively identify and manage supply chain risks related to geopolitical issues, capacity constraints, or financial stability.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

About Electrolux Professional Group

With 20 different brands, Electrolux Professional Group is one of the world’s leading providers of professional food, beverage, and laundry solutions.

With equipment manufactured in 13 plants and showcased across the world in 20 centers of excellence, we reach 110 countries and meet the needs of a wide range of customers, from small cafés and launderettes to restaurant chains and public institutions, with a group sales of SEK 12.5 billion.

We cover the entire value chain with global integrated services from planning through installation, including Connectivity, Customer Care and the Digital Platform, an intuitive, self-service portal for our distributors and partners.

We are setting the pace of our industry with concrete innovation and energy goals, like reducing CO2 emissions by 70% and becoming climate neutral in our industrial operations by 2030.
